Jackson Wälti
Jackson Wälti is an American professional soccer player who plays as a midfielder for the USL Championship club Pittsburgh Riverhounds SC.
Career
College
Prior to joining the Panthers, Wälti played for Montverde Academy in Florida.Starting in 2018, Wälti played for Pittsburgh Panthers, playing all 19 games of the season and scoring one goal against NC State Wolfpack. Wälti played 20 games in 2019, also scoring against Duke University. Wälti played every minute of every game in te 2020–21 season, joining teammate Nico Campuzano as the only two players to do that. Wälti scored 1 and assisted 3 that season. In the 2021 season, Wälti scored 1 goal for Pitt in the NCAA [Division I men's soccer tournament|NCAA men's soccer tournament] second round against Northern Illinois. Additionally, Wälti played every game of that season. In 2022, Wälti helped Pittsburgh defeat NC State by scoring his second goal of the season.
On December 21, 2022, Wälti was selected 56th overall in the 2023 MLS SuperDraft by Austin FC.
Professional
Next Pro Teams
After the 2022 season with the Panthers, Wälti signed with MLS Next Pro side Austin FC II. However, Wälti would only play 12 games in the first half of the MLS Next Pro season before being transferred to Colorado Rapids 2 in the same league.Wälti got his first MLS Next Pro assist in the 6–2 victory over Whitecaps FC 2. At the end of the 2023 season, Wälti's option for 2024 was not picked up.
